The value of taking part in Powerball is one other important compared with other lotteries. A single Powerball ticket costs $2, but players often opt for the Power Play choice, which multiplies non-jackpot prizes for an additional $1 per ticket. In distinction, other state lotteries could offer completely different pricing constructions that replicate local economies and prize funds. The return on funding (ROI) can vary greatly relying on state taxes, ticket prices, and prize amounts. Consequently, understanding ticket prices in relation to potential returns can provide insights into the financial implications of every voting choice.

A Lotto ticket scanner is a compact device designed to learn and process lottery tickets quickly. Typically geared up with optical character recognition (OCR) expertise, these scanners can accurately identify the numbers printed on a ticket within seconds. When a player uses a scanner, the machine interprets the ticket and cross-references its information with a centralized lottery database to confirm potential winnings. The ease and speed with which info is obtained make these scanners invaluable to players worldwide.
